DI CARMINE SIGNS UP
Tuesday 1st July 2008
by Simon Skinner

Rangers today signed up their second promising youngster from Serie A with the arrival of striker Samuel Di Carmine from Fiorentina.

Following hot on the heels of Emmanuel Jorge Ledesma from Genoa, this seems to be another player that will likely need time to adapt to the rigours of Championship football. 

Unlike his new Argentine team mate, he has played and scored in the first team at Fiorentina, the 19 year old has had a run out in the league and in the UEFA cup and indeed bagged his only goal for the Viola in a 6-1 romp against Swedish side Elfsborg. 

Dowie has already moved to temper expectations by stating that this seasons loan is “a good opportunity to have a closer look at him”, which sounds to me as though he has not necessarily been brought in with this season, or certainly the first half of this season, in mind. 

It will be interesting to see what the next couple of weeks brings in terms of transfer activity as the two signings so far, whilst undoubtedly players of promise, are far from the finished articles many fans hoped would arrive.
